Roseanne Barr Warns She Came Back ‘to Scorn Power, Especially during Joe Biden’s Presidency’

Roseanne Barr told Fox News star Tucker Carlson that she came back into the spotlight to scorn power.

She warned that she felt especially compelled during Democrat President Joe Biden’s presidency.

Barr said the Left has no sense of humor and she will be offensive in her new comedy special “Roseanne Barr: Cancel This!” which airs on Monday, February 13.

She said: “Well, it’s kind of a return to standup after many years.

“And they offered me, you know, to come and do a standup special.

“And it was in response to being, you know, fired.

“And they came to my defense and I was like, well, I thought about it and I was like, ‘Yeah, I need to have my say.’”

Barr said she was “blackballed” and “totally canceled” from even responding to what had happened to her after she made a joke about Valerie Jarret.

The sitcom legend said that standup is a “great place” to fight back against the “woke” mob and cancel culture and tell the truth about what happened.

She said her standup special will allow her to “discuss cancel culture itself and how horrible it is.”

“A great, great way to, you know, scorn power, too, especially during Biden’s presidency.

“I love laughing …to scorn because it deserves to be laughed, to scorn.
